WebAbstract: Essential thrombocythemia (ET), an uncommon blood cancer, is one of the classic myeloproliferative neoplasms, a category that also includes polycythemia vera and primary myelofibrosis.All 3 diseases are clonal hematopoietic stem cell disorders. WebAbstract. Background: Essential thrombocythemia (ET) is rare in children, and pediatric guidelines are lacking. Therefore, we aimed to evaluate ET diagnosis and treatment in a pediatric cohort. Procedure: Data of patients with ET from three hospitals were reviewed.
